Roofing repairs vary depending on the extent of the damage and the materials involved. If your leak is isolated to a few shingles, the fix is usually straightforward. However, if the underlying decking is rotted or the flashing around your chimney is compromised, the labor and material needs increase. Steep roof pitches can also add to the cost due to safety requirements. We assess your unique situation to give you a clear picture of what is needed.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Corrugated metal roofing in Baltimore can experience issues like rust if not properly coated or maintained. Seams can also be a point of leakage if not sealed correctly. Wind can sometimes lift panels if they are not securely fastened. Pros in Baltimore can inspect your corrugated metal roof. They offer solutions for any problems.

Rolled roofing is a type of asphalt-based roofing material that comes in large rolls. It's often used for low-slope or flat roofs on garages, sheds, or additions in Baltimore. It's generally more affordable than other options. Pros can install this material effectively. They ensure it provides adequate protection for these areas.
Single-ply roofing membranes, like TPO or EPDM, are common in Baltimore for flat or low-slope roofs. They are durable, flexible, and offer good waterproofing. These membranes are installed in large sheets, creating a continuous barrier. Pros can assess if a single-ply membrane is the right choice for your Baltimore property.
